For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 242 students in Munising School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 6/10, which is in the top 50% of public pre schools in Michigan.
Public Preschool in Munising School District have an average math proficiency score of 32% (versus the Michigan public pre school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 47% (versus the 40%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 18%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is less than the Michigan public preschool average of 39% (majority Black).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$15,809 in this school district is less than the state median of $18,510. The school district revenue/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$15,222 is less than the state median of $17,693. The school district spending/student has grown by 7% over four school years.
